Seismic Surveys and Ocean Mapping

The first step in offshore oil exploration is locating the potential reserves. This is where seismic technology plays a crucial role. By sending sound waves deep into the seabed and analyzing the echoes that bounce back, geologists can map the subsurface structures and identify likely oil deposits. The accuracy of these seismic surveys has improved dramatically with advancements in technology, allowing for more precise imaging and reducing the risk of dry wells.

Drilling Technologies and Subsea Robotics

Once a potential oil field is identified, the next challenge is to reach it. Drilling technology has made leaps and bounds, with deepwater drilling rigs capable of operating in waters thousands of feet deep. Dynamic positioning systems allow these rigs to maintain their location above the well site with pinpoint accuracy, despite the ocean currents and weather conditions.

Subsea robotics, such as remotely operated vehicles (ROVs), play a critical role in this phase. They are the eyes and hands in the deep sea, performing tasks from drilling support to equipment maintenance and repair, all while being controlled by operators on the surface.

Enhanced Oil Recovery Techniques

Extracting oil from beneath the ocean floor is not always straightforward. As fields mature, the natural pressure that once forced oil to the surface diminishes. Enhanced oil recovery (EOR) techniques, such as water injection, gas injection, and chemical methods, are employed to extend the life of the field and maximize extraction. Technological advancements in EOR have made it possible to recover more oil than ever before, making previously uneconomical fields viable.

Digitalization and Real-Time Data Analysis

The digital revolution has also made its mark on offshore oil mining. High-speed communications and the Internet of Things (IoT) have enabled the collection and analysis of data in real-time. Sensors placed throughout the offshore operations monitor everything from equipment performance to reservoir conditions, sending data back to operators who can make informed decisions quickly, enhancing efficiency and safety.

Environmental Protection and Spill Response

Technology not only aids in the extraction of oil but also in protecting the marine environment. Advanced monitoring systems can detect oil leaks at early stages, triggering immediate response to minimize environmental impact. New materials and engineering solutions are being developed to prevent spills and ensure that the rigs and pipelines can withstand harsh ocean conditions.

Sustainable Practices and Renewable Integration

As the world moves towards a more sustainable energy future, the offshore oil industry is also adapting. Technologies that reduce the carbon footprint of extraction activities, such as carbon capture and storage (CCS), are being integrated into offshore operations. Additionally, there is a growing trend of combining offshore oil and gas infrastructure with renewable energy sources, such as wind and wave power, to create hybrid energy systems.
